Getting Started
Welcome to Karmyq — a place where neighbours help each other out. This guide shows you how to get going in a few simple steps.
1. Create Your Account
Go to karmyq.com and click Register.
You'll need:
- An email address
- A display name (this is how people will know you)
- A password
No phone number, credit card, or social login required.
2. Find Your Community
After registering, head to Communities in the nav.
Browse nearby communities — look for a group in your area or one that matches your interests.
Accept an invite — if someone invited you, click their link to join directly.
Start your own — click Create Community to set up a group for your street, building, or circle of friends.
3. Navigate the App
After logging in, you'll see four tabs at the top (or bottom on mobile):
- Browse — See requests from your community that you can help with
- Commitments — Track everything you've agreed to do (and everything you're waiting on)
- My Requests — Manage the help you've asked for and incoming offers
- Profile — Your karma, trust score, and settings
Use the community selector at the top to filter by a specific community, or leave it as "All" to see everything.
Some communities ask new members to wait a bit before posting big requests — it's just a way to build trust first. In the meantime, look for easy ways to help on the Browse tab.
4. Do Something
The best first move is to help someone.
Find a request you can fulfil and offer to help. It takes about 30 seconds to respond. Once you follow through, you'll earn karma and start building a real connection with that person.
Or if you need something, post a request. Tap the + button at the bottom right — it expands into Get Help (for community requests) and Get Service (to hire a provider). Pick your request type, describe what you need, and post. It takes about 30 seconds.
